Output 7c95e50a4384469e1d3b498fc96266187cfb65f4062677164f141f82fae2515a:23

value
2097240
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0724ff520f0b2722f3819d764fe5c0f61e7eba17 OP_EQUAL
address
32LnyWNZ59edkkAxLvYTsHfhpjeQKnoVfd
transaction
7c95e50a4384469e1d3b498fc96266187cfb65f4062677164f141f82fae2515a
spent
true